Samsung Kies: Samsung Kies is a software application developed by Samsung to sync data between Samsung mobile devices and computers running Windows or Mac OS. It can transfer photos, music, videos, contacts, texts, and more.

SyncBack: SyncBack is a backup and file synchronization program for Windows. It allows users to easily backup, synchronize, and restore files and folders locally, over networks, and to the cloud. It supports incremental backups and various compression methods for efficient storage.

Key Features Comparison

Samsung Kies
Samsung Kies Features
  • Sync contacts, calendar, videos, photos, music and other files between Samsung devices and computer
  • Backup and restore Samsung device data
  • Update firmware on Samsung devices
  • Manage media library on Samsung devices
  • Customize ringtones and wallpapers
SyncBack
SyncBack Features
  • Real-time sync
  • Backup versioning
  • Compression & encryption
  • File filters
  • Scheduling
  • Error handling
  • Notifications
  • Cloud support (OneDrive, Dropbox, etc)
  • Portable & silent modes
  • Command line interface
  • Extensive logging
  • Unicode & 64-bit support
